Who was Sylvia Lynd?
Sylvia Lynd was a poet, essayist, short story writer and novelist. She was born in London, her father A. R. Dryhurst being a Dubliner. She was educated at the Slade School of Art, and the Royal Academy of Dramatic Art.
She married in 1909 the journalist and man of letters Robert Lynd. They lived in Hampstead, London for many years.
